﻿
.container .main .mainleft .mainflash {width:710px;height:340px;position:relative;float:left;}
.container .main .mainleft .description {width:710px;height:auto;position:relative;float:left;}
.container .main .mainleft .description .item {width:700px;height:auto;position:relative;float:left;margin:10px 0 0 10px;display:inline;}
.container .main .mainleft .description .item h1 {}
.container .main .mainleft .description .item img {width:100px;height:100px;position:relative;float:left;margin:7px 10px 0 0;}
.container .main .mainleft .description .item .content {position:relative;float:left;}

.container .main .mainleft .products {width:710px;height:auto;position:relative;float:left;}
.container .main .mainleft .products .item {width:217px;height:364px;position:relative;float:left;display:inline;_margin-right: -35px;}
.container .main .mainleft .products .item .image {width:217px;height:200px;position:relative;float:left;padding:0;text-align:center;cursor:pointer;border:0;}
.container .main .mainleft .products .item .content {width:217px;height:90px;position:relative;float:left;_margin-left: -25px;}

.mycalendardetail {width:auto;height:auto;position:relative;float:left;_top:-15px;}
.mycalendardetail .detailmiddle {width:707px;height:auto;position:relative;float:left;background-image:url("../Images/calendar/detail_middle.png");display:inline;}
.mycalendardetail .detailmiddle .content {width:auto;height:auto;position:relative;float:left;top:-50px;left:35px;}
.mycalendardetail .detailmiddle .content .calitembig {width:550px;height:auto;position:relative;float:left;margin:0 0 10px 20px;_margin:0 0 10px 10px;}
.mycalendardetail .detailheader {width:707px;height:361px;position:relative;float:left;background-image:url("../Images/calendar/detail_header.png");}
.mycalendardetail .detailheader h1 {margin:120px 0 0 50px;font-weight:bold;font-size:25px;line-height:25px;color:#ff9fbf;}
.mycalendardetail .detailfooter {width:707px;height:197px;position:relative;float:left;background-image:url("../Images/calendar/detail_footer.png");}

.container .main .mainleft .products .item .content .left {width:157px;height:40px;position:relative;float:left;font-size:12px;color:#8c736e;text-align:right;padding-top:5px;text-align:center;margin:0 25px 0 25px;}
.container .main .mainleft .products .item .content .center {width:157px;height:auto;position:relative;float:left;font-size:26px;color:#ff9fbf;margin:0 30px 10px 30px;text-align:center;}
.container .main .mainleft .products .item .content .center span {font-size:12px;color:#8c736e;margin:0 0 0 5px;}
/*.container .main .mainleft .products .item .content .right {width:auto;height:auto;position:relative;float:right;font-size:12px;color:#8c736e;padding:5px;}*/
.container .main .mainleft .products .item .addtocart {width:217px;height:58px;background-color:Transparent;border:0;position:relative;float:left;background-image:url("../Images/addtocart.png");}
.container .main .mainleft .productpager {width:710px;height:auto;position:relative;float:left;text-align:center;font-size:12px;color:#8c736d;padding:0 0 25px 0;_padding:0;}
.container .main .mainleft .productpager a {font-size:12px;color:#8c736d;margin:0 5px 0 5px;display:inline-block;vertical-align:middle;}
.container .main .mainleft .productpager input {font-size:12px;color:#8c736d;margin:0 5px 0 5px;display:inline-block;vertical-align:middle;}
.container .main .mainleft .productpager a img {border:0;}
.container .main .mainleft .productpager .previous {width:39px;height:43px;background-color:Transparent;border:0;background-image:url("../Images/previous.png");}
.container .main .mainleft .productpager .next {width:39px;height:43px;background-color:Transparent;border:0;background-image:url("../Images/next.png");}
.container .main .mainleft .productpager .all {width:139px;height:50px;background-color:Transparent;border:0;background-image:url("../Images/all.png");}
* html .container .main .mainleft .productpager .allproduct {position:relative; top: -25px;}
* html .container .main .mainleft {margin-top: 15px;}

.container .main .description .item h1 {margin-top:5px; padding-top:0;}

.orderpayment .big td {font-size:14px;font-weight:bold;vertical-align: bottom;}
.orderpayment .big span {font-size:10px;font-weight:normal;}

/*
.orderpayment .productdrp {width:145px;font-family:Lucida Sans Unicode;color: #666;font-size: 11px;padding-left: 6px;padding-right: 6px;line-height: 53px;margin:10px 0 0 0;}
.orderpayment .productdrpText {position:absolute;left:0;top:0;font-family:Lucida Sans Unicode;color: #666;font-size: 11px;line-height: 45px;padding-left:30px;}
.orderpayment .productdrpParent {width:145px;height:53px;background-image:url("../Images/productdrp.jpg");background-color:#e2e2e2;text-align:right;background-position:right top;background-repeat:no-repeat;position:relative;float:left;margin:0 154px 0 0;}
.orderpayment input.productdrp { display: none; }
.orderpayment select.productdrp { position: relative; opacity: 0; filter: alpha(opacity=0); z-index: 5; }
*/ .orderpayment .productdrp {width:145px;}

.orderpayment .inputtext {width:253px;height:19px;color:#666;font-family:Lucida Sans Unicode;font-size:11px;background-image:url("../Images/inputtext.png");background-color:Transparent;background-repeat:no-repeat;border:0;padding:18px 23px 18px 23px;}
.orderpayment .inputtextareamini {width:260px;height:62px;overflow:auto;padding:30px 90px 30px 30px;color:#666;font-family:Lucida Sans Unicode;font-size:11px;background-image:url("../Images/inputtextareamini.png");background-color:Transparent;background-repeat:no-repeat;border:0;}
.orderpayment .send {width:109px;height:49px;position:relative;float:left;border:0;background-color:Transparent;background-image:url("../Images/send.png");}

/*
.orderpayment .inputdrpmini {width:100px;font-family:Lucida Sans Unicode;color: #666;font-size: 11px;padding-left: 6px;padding-right: 6px;line-height: 55px;height:30px;}
.orderpayment .inputdrpminiText {position:absolute;left:0;top:0;font-family:Lucida Sans Unicode;color: #666;font-size: 11px;line-height: 48px;padding-left:23px;}
.orderpayment .inputdrpminiParent {width:100px;height:48px;background-image:url("../Images/inputdrpmini.jpg");text-align:right;background-position:right top;background-repeat:no-repeat;position:relative;float:left;}
.orderpayment input.inputdrpmini { display: none; }
.orderpayment select.inputdrpmini { position: relative; opacity: 0; filter: alpha(opacity=0); z-index: 5; }
*/ .orderpayment .inputdrpmini {width:100px;}

